How they compare

Panama currently reports 34.91 against 34.58 in Denmark, a difference of 0.33.

Across all 12 years both countries report, Panama has been ahead every year.

Denmark ranks 68th and Panama ranks 65th of 80 countries.

Panama has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Denmark Panama Difference Ahead
1990s 30.54 40.08 9.54 Panama
2000s 35.29 37.14 1.85 Panama
2010s 35.11 37.35 2.24 Panama

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
